Outline of Final Research Achievements |
There is a lot of disease that happen from abnormal membrane ossification and endochondral ossification occur to jaw deformation in the maxillofacial area. To establish a treatment method using the Pathogenesis and various factors by using a bone lineage disease-specific iPS cells.We collected FD lesion from FD patients and we cultured human FD cells. Although we could get wild-type iPS cells, we couldn't establish human iPS cells from the FD cells mutation yet.
